Ethiopia-solar Street Street



Thailand-Contragser Street Street Street



Kuwala kwa Thailand-Street



Philippines -ow Street Street








Kuwala kwa Lebanon-solar



Malaysia-Solar Street Street



Kuwala kwa tanzania-solar



Kuwala kwa Uganda-Solar Street



Kuwala kwa Shembodia


Philippines-Contragser Street Street




Kuwala kwa Indor




Mapanelo a uae-solar



Mapulogalamu a Uganda



Mapanelo a erogua



Qatar-solar panels



Mapanelo a ku America


